Obituary - Eva Virginia Dominiske Friel

EVA FRIEL

Funeral services for Eva Friel were conducted at 2 p.m. Tuesday, Feb. 20, 1996 at the Episcopal Church of the Holy Communion, Second and B streets, Rock Springs. The Rev. Russ Johnson officiated. Interment was in the St. Joseph’s Cemetery in Rock Springs.

Pallbearers were Steve Hickerson, Kevin Friel, Keith Friel, Craig Friel, Blair Friel and Brian Friel. Honorary pallbearers were Michael Mackey, Lee Harns, Paul Montgomery, Joel Hickerson, Bill Harns and Jared Harns.

Mrs. Friel, 89, of 821 Young Ave., Rock Springs, died at 6:55 a.m. Friday, Feb. 16, 1996 at the home of her daughter in Rock Springs. A resident of the Rock Springs area since 1916 and former resident of Colorado, Mrs. Friel had been in ill health for the past several months.

She was born on Feb. 14, 1907 in Erie, Colo., the daughter of the late Joe Felix and Margaret Anderson Dominiski. Mrs. Friel attended schools in Colorado and Rock Springs and was a graduate of Rock Springs High School with the class of 1928. She married Milton B. Friel Sr., and he preceded her in death in October of 1960. Mrs. Friel was a member of the Episcopal Church of the Holy Communion.

Survivors include one son and daughter-in-law, Milton B. and Cindy Friel Jr., of Rock Springs; one daughter, Nancy Hickerson of Rock Springs; one sister-in-law, Anna Dominiski of Rock Springs; 10 grandchildren, Steven Hickerson, Mrs. Mike (Cheryl) Mackey, Mrs. Bill (Nancy) Harns, Ruther Hickerson, Mars. Paul (Cathy) Montgomery, Kevin, Keith, Craig, Blair, Brian and Reena Friel; 26 great-grandchildren; and several nieces also survive.

--Rock Springs Daily Rocket-Miner, Feb 24, 1996
